I would have to agree with DSMeclipse because the upper IC pipe right where it bends by the filter box is definatley a huge bottle neck in the system. if you check out 2g go faster pages you will find a $15 UIC pipe fix, it replaces that restrictive plastic segment with a 90* Radiator hose bend, I ran it for the longest time with no problems and you will definately see how restrivtive that IC pipe is once you remove it.
